  • Galactic Attack

    1995

    Galactic Attack

    1995

    Shooter
    Sega Saturn
    A Port of "Rayforce/Gunlock" for the Sega Saturn, Galactic Attack (renamed to Layer Selection in Japan) is a top-down shooter, there are seven levels to play, ranging from battles in the atmosphere of planets to battling over mountain ranges, each with their own standard huge bosses at the end of each of these levels. The player takes control of a starfighter called the RVA-818 X-LAY, out to destroy any opposing forces. The goal is to fly around in the level, using the primary laser weapon to destroy various enemies flying in and out of the screen. Players can upgrade this weapon by collecting "L" icons floating around when enough enemies are destroyed. There is also a secondary weapon, a lock-on missile launcher, that has the ability to fire upon eight different ground enemies at once.

  • Culdcept

    1997

    Culdcept

    1997

    Turn-based strategy (TBS) Card & Board Game
    Sega Saturn
    In Culdcept you are a Cepter, a powerful magic summoner who uses cards that are fractions of the creator goddess Culdra. You collect cards by beating other powerful Cepters in battles on table-top style game boards. If you win, your reward is to create a new world under Culdra and become a new god.
  • Ronde

    1997

    Ronde

    1997

    Role-playing (RPG) Strategy
    Sega Saturn
    A tactical RPG released on the Sega Saturn. It is the third installment in the Majin Tensei series. The year is 2008 as researchers from T University discover a crystal statue in the ruins of an Aztec civilization along with a series of characters. When decoded by a computer, these characters invoke the revival of a demon and an outbreak of demons within cyberspace. At the start of the game in August, the protagonist, Asuka Miroku and his younger brother, Satoshi Miroku, are attending an exhibition of the Aztec culture at the Tokyo National Museum with two of Asuka's old friends from school, Keita Matsumoto and Sakurako Saotome. Suddenly, the crystal statue comes to life as the demon Moloch and abducts Satoshi, forcing Asuka and his friends into a battle to rescue him.
